Overview
Within Product Development (PD), Asset Leadership and Portfolio Sciences (ALPS)is responsible fordelivering the portfolio of PD assets by aligning strategies, enabling decisions, and working together. One of the key goals of ALPS is to drive the development and execution of integrated CMC strategies to enable the BMS portfolio.
The Early Asset and Portfolio Integration team within ALPS brings together project planning and execution, portfolio management, business analytics, and strategic insights with the vision of simplifying how Product Development runs the business.
The PortfolioInsights and DecisionPartnerwill partner with CMC Leaders, Asset Integration Leads, Therapeutic Area teams, and stakeholders across Product Development, PDS, and R&D to transform portfolio data into actionable insights that support strategic decision-making.
Primary Responsibilities
Coordinate the PD-SCOPE 5 Governance, a senior level PDS governance committeesupportingthe pre-launchdevelopmentportfolio.Collaborate acrossthe ALPS organization, and cross-functional partners, to build the agenda,reportdecisionsand drive enterprise alignment.
OptimizePD-SCOPEgovernance performance through collaboration with teamsand partners, guiding presentationcontent,story-telling, decision-makingframeworks,dataand scenario/options assessment.Monitor aggregate portfolio performance foreNPVand value creation derived from strategic investment decisions.
Synthesize complex portfolio data, trends, risks, opportunities, and strategic scenarios into executive-level insights and recommendations.Exploring diverse data, modality evolution, clinical recruitmentdataand trending information to inform PDS investment decisions in the pre-launch pipeline.
Develop presentations, visualizations, dashboards, and reports that communicate portfolio performance, strategy, and key business decisionsto executive level leadership.
LeverageAI tooptimizeand simplify access to contextualized information.Drive continuous improvement in portfolio reporting and communication practices to enhance transparency and decision quality.
Collaborate with Asset Integration Leads, CMC Leaders, Development Teams, and analytics organizations to align portfolio data priorities and analysis goals.
Build strong relationshipswithcross-functionalpartners across the enterpriseto understand business needs and proactivelyidentifyopportunities to improve portfolio visibility and decision support.
Engage withstrategictherapeutic area teamsrepresented within the BMS portfolioand apply knowledge toidentifytrends and opportunities in the CMC development space.
Manage portfolio data and systems using SharePoint, PowerApps, and related portfolio management platforms.
